Monster Hunter Wilds Nears 1 Million Peak Concurrent Players on Steam — and It’s Only Going to Get Bigger From Here

by Mila Apr 15,2025

Monster Hunter Wilds has made a monumental entry into the gaming world, achieving a remarkable launch with nearly 1 million concurrent players on Steam. Launched across PC, PlayStation 5, and Xbox Series X and S, the game quickly soared to become the eighth most-played game on Steam of all time, boasting an impressive peak of 987,482 concurrent users.

To put this achievement into perspective, Monster Hunter Wilds has surpassed the all-time concurrent player peaks of popular titles such as Elden Ring, Hogwarts Legacy, and Baldur’s Gate 3. It has also eclipsed the performance of its predecessor, Monster Hunter World, which reached a peak of 334,684 concurrent users on Steam in 2018. It's important to note that the true peak concurrent figure for Monster Hunter Wilds is likely to be even higher, as neither Sony nor Microsoft disclose player numbers.

As Monster Hunter Wilds approaches its first weekend on sale, the question on everyone's mind is how much further the Steam concurrent player count can rise. There's a strong possibility that it will break the 1 million concurrent players mark today, potentially overtaking Cyberpunk 2077. Speculation even extends to whether it could reach 2 million concurrent players.

While Capcom has not yet released official sales figures for Monster Hunter Wilds, the signs are all pointing to a blockbuster release. For reference, Monster Hunter World achieved over 25 million sales in six years, securing its place as Capcom's best-selling title ever. However, the game has received a 'mixed' user review rating on Steam, with some players citing performance issues.

IGN's review of Monster Hunter Wilds awarded it an 8/10, stating: "Monster Hunter Wilds continues to smooth off the rougher corners of the series in smart ways, making for some extremely fun fights but also lacking any real challenge."
